Abstract

The utility model discloses an industrial furnace coal fines fuel liquefied gas ignition device, which is composed of a heat-resisting stainless steel tube core with a can annular type structure, a refractory and heat-isolation layer, a steel shell, and a temperature thermocouple, a liquefied gas ignition stove and a combustion-supporting cup; the refractory and heat-isolation layer and the steel shell are sequentially disposed at the outer side of the heat-resisting stainless steel tube core; the temperature thermocouple is arranged at one side of the overall structure by penetrating through the steel shell, the refractory and heat-isolation layer and the heat-resisting stainless steel tube core; and after a liquefier ignition stove is ignited, when the temperature in the heat-resisting stainless steel tube core rises to 1050-1100 DEG C, coal fines are injected to rise the temperature in a closed cell perlite puffing furnace hearth rapidly, and the ignition device can be closed after the temperature in the puffing furnace rises to above 850 DEG C. The utility model has the advantages of fast ignition, convenient use and rapid temperature rise in a short time.

Background technology
The fuel that the closed perlite puffing furnace is utilized in the process of output product comprises coal dust; The burning of coal dust is to utilize the flame of faggot, diesel oil to ignite.This mode of igniting is very inconvenient, its cost height, take a lot of work, time-consuming, light the non-constant of effect, often cause flame-out phenomenon.
